Job description

Solar Installation Manager
Location: Solihull, West Midlands
Job Type: Full-time, Permanent
Salary: £60,000 to £65,000 per annum

Overview

Valoris Group is supporting a well‑established renewable energy contractor in the appointment of a Solar Installation Manager. This is a senior operational role responsible for the end‑to‑end delivery of Solar PV installation projects, ensuring they are completed safely, on programme, within budget, and to a high technical standard.

The successful individual will lead installation teams, oversee project delivery, and act as a key point of contact between internal stakeholders and clients.

Key Responsibilities
Project Delivery
  • Manage Solar PV installation projects from mobilisation through to completion

  • Plan and coordinate labour, materials, equipment, and subcontractors

  • Track project progress, identify risks, and implement corrective actions

  • Ensure projects are delivered on time and within agreed cost parameters

Team Leadership
  • Lead, supervise, and motivate installation teams on site

  • Provide guidance, training, and support to junior engineers and supervisors

  • Enforce high standards of health, safety, and workmanship at all times

Technical Oversight
  • Carry out site surveys, assessments, and feasibility reviews

  • Review drawings, specifications, and installation designs

  • Ensure all installations meet design intent, MCS standards, and industry best practice

Client and Stakeholder Management
  • Act as the main point of contact during the installation phase

  • Provide clear progress updates and manage client expectations

  • Liaise closely with internal sales, engineering, and procurement functions

Compliance and Quality
  • Ensure compliance with all relevant legislation, building regulations, and renewable standards

  • Conduct site inspections, quality checks, and final sign‑offs

  • Maintain accurate project documentation and reporting

Experience and Requirements
  • Proven experience managing Solar PV installations or renewable energy projects

  • Strong technical understanding of electrical systems and solar technologies

  • Demonstrable leadership and team management capability

  • Excellent organisational, problem‑solving, and communication skills

  • Comfortable in client‑facing environments

  • Relevant qualifications or certifications preferred (City and Guilds, MCS, NABCEP or equivalent)

  • Full UK driving licence

Working Pattern
  • Office‑based in Solihull with regular travel to live project sites

  • Monday to Friday, with occasional flexibility required to meet project demands

  • Mix of office‑based planning and on‑site supervision

Performance Measures
  • Consistent delivery of projects to programme and budget

  • High‑quality installations with minimal defects or rework

  • Strong health and safety compliance record

  • Positive client feedback and repeat business

  • Development and retention of high‑performing installation teams

Package
  • £60,000 to £65,000 per annum

  • Company pension

  • Free on‑site parking
